INFREQUENT SERVICE

If the unit is used infrequently, difficult starting may

result. to eliminate hard starting, run the generator at least 30
minutes every month. Also, if the unit will not be used for
some time, it is a good idea to drain the fuel from the
carburetor and gas tank.

LONG TERM STORAGE

When the generator set is not being operated or is being

stored more than one month, follow these instructions:
1.

Replenish engine oil to upper level.

2.

Drain gasoline from fuel tank, fuel line and carburetor.

3.

Pour about one teaspoon of engine oil through the spark
plug hole, pull the recoil starter several times and replace
the plug. Then pull the starter until you feel the piston is
on its compression stroke and leave it in that position.
This closes both the intake and exhaust valves to prevent
the inside of the cylinder from rusting.

4.

Cover the unit and store in a clean, dry place that is well
ventilated away from open flame or sparks.

NOTE: We recommend always using a fuel stabilizer. A
fuel stabilizer will minimize the formulation of fuel gum
deposits during storage. The fuel stabilizer can be added
to the gasoline in the fuel tank, or into the gasoline in a
storage container.
